How to Choose the Right Medication for High Creatinine Levels
High creatinine levels in the blood are often a sign of impaired kidney function. Since creatinine is a waste product of muscle metabolism, its accumulation indicates that the kidneys may not be filtering properly. However, treating elevated creatinine isn't about targeting the number itself—it's about identifying and managing the underlying cause. The appropriate medication depends entirely on the specific kidney condition responsible for the increase.
Understanding the Causes Behind Elevated Creatinine
Creatinine elevation can result from both acute and chronic kidney issues. Acute causes might include sudden kidney injury due to infections, medications, or dehydration, while chronic conditions often stem from long-term diseases like diabetes or hypertension. Accurate diagnosis through blood tests, urine analysis, and imaging is essential before any treatment plan is initiated.

Treating Immune-Mediated Kidney Diseases
When high creatinine results from autoimmune or inflammatory kidney disorders—such as lupus nephritis or vasculitis—immunosuppressive therapy becomes necessary. In such cases, doctors often prescribe corticosteroids like prednisone alongside potent immunosuppressants such as mycophenolate mofetil or cyclophosphamide. These medications work together to suppress abnormal immune responses that damage the kidneys, thereby slowing disease progression and helping stabilize creatinine levels.
Addressing Chronic Conditions Leading to Kidney Dysfunction
Long-term management is crucial for chronic kidney disease (CKD), especially when linked to systemic conditions. The focus here shifts from short-term intervention to sustainable control of the root cause.
Hypertension-Related Kidney Damage
For patients whose elevated creatinine stems from hypertensive nephropathy, strict blood pressure control is vital. ACE inhibitors or ARBs (angiotensin receptor blockers) are typically prescribed because they not only lower blood pressure but also reduce proteinuria and protect kidney function over time. Lifestyle modifications—including reduced sodium intake, regular exercise, and stress management—are equally important components of treatment.
Diabetic Nephropathy and Blood Sugar Control
Diabetes is one of the leading causes of chronic kidney disease. In diabetic patients with rising creatinine, maintaining optimal glucose levels is paramount. Insulin therapy or advanced oral hypoglycemic agents like SGLT2 inhibitors have shown significant benefits in preserving kidney function. Recent studies suggest that SGLT2 inhibitors can slow the progression of CKD even in non-diabetic individuals, highlighting their growing role in nephrology.
Lifestyle and Monitoring: A Holistic Approach
While medication plays a central role, successful management of high creatinine also involves dietary adjustments, hydration, and avoiding nephrotoxic substances such as NSAIDs or certain herbal supplements. Regular monitoring of kidney function through lab tests allows for timely adjustments in therapy.
Ultimately, no single drug universally treats high creatinine. Instead, a personalized, cause-specific approach guided by a healthcare professional offers the best outcome. Early detection, accurate diagnosis, and consistent follow-up are key to protecting kidney health and improving long-term prognosis.
